#e9f593 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e9f593 is composed of 91.4% red, 96.1% green and 57.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 4.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 40%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 67.3 degrees, a saturation of 83.1% and a lightness of 76.9%. #e9f593 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#d3eb27. Closest websafe color is: #ffff99.

#e9f593 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e9f593 has RGB values of R:233, G:245, B:147 and CMYK values of C:0.05, M:0, Y:0.4,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 15332755.
